Lake Allatoona - Freshwater Fishing Report

The line side report is bought to you by Robert Eidson of First Bite Guide Service. www.firstbiteguideservice.com 770-827-6282

Line-sides, Fishing is hit and miss right now. One day you can catch a doz. in and hour. Then on the next day do good to boat 4 or 5 the whole day. The lake is turning over right now. So the fish are still scatter from north to south. And up and down in the water column. Will the cold nights that we have been having I look for the lake to be completely turn over with in the next two weeks. And then the fishing should be on fire for line-sides.

When the lake turns look for the bite to be on top water. Use flatlines and plannerboards then. And if you don’t have planner boards get them. Trollers- your bite is also improving and the Mack Farr 3 arm with half oz jigs. On the out side and a 1 oz jig. In the middle . Seem to be best right now.
